Plot Summary

The film depicts the lives of ordinary people living in Beijing's hutongs during the late 20th century. It focuses on the struggles and joys of families as they navigate societal changes, economic shifts, and personal relationships within the close-knit community of Xiao Jing Hutong. The narrative explores themes of tradition, modernity, and the enduring human spirit.

Critical Reception

"Xiao Jing Hutong" was generally well-received by Chinese audiences and critics for its realistic portrayal of everyday life and its authentic depiction of Beijing's cultural heritage. It resonated with viewers who recognized the familiar struggles and warmth of community life. The film is praised for its character development and its ability to capture the essence of a disappearing urban landscape.
